Course Content

• Introduction to Intellectual Property (IP) Rights
• Copyright Law for Virtual Assistants: Protecting your Client's Work and Your Own
• Trademark Basics for VAs: Brand Protection Strategies
• Confidentiality and Non-Disclosure Agreements (NDAs) for Virtual Assistants
• Data Privacy and Security for VAs: GDPR and other regulations
• Understanding IP Licensing Agreements
• Practical Application of IP Law in a Virtual Assistant Business
• IP Risks and Mitigation Strategies for Virtual Assistants

Career path

Career Role (Virtual Assistant with IP Skills) Description
Intellectual Property Virtual Assistant Manages IP portfolios, files trademarks, assists with patent searches – high demand role requiring strong IP knowledge.
IP Admin & Virtual Assistant Supports IP departments, handles correspondence, manages databases – a growing sector requiring administrative and IP awareness.
Legal Virtual Assistant (IP Focus) Provides administrative and research support to IP lawyers – a competitive field demanding legal and IP expertise.
